  13. I wasn't going to, but there are a few using the old rules. (During the first five (5) days of fall football practice, players shall not wear football pads of any kind, football togs, or football jerseys. Helmets, face guards, mouthpieces, and shoes may be worn. No other pads would be added (see 14-day heat acclimatization on www.misshsaa.com, General, Health & Safety page).
  14. No pads of any kind, during the 1st week. Helmets are the exception.
